#ddd810 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ddd810 is composed of 86.7% red, 84.7%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.3% magenta, 92.8%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 58.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 46.5%. #ddd810 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ff20 with #bbb100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#ddd810 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ddd810 has RGB values of R:221, G:216,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.93,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14538768.

Hex triplet ddd810 #ddd810
RGB Decimal 221, 216, 16 rgb(221,216,16)
RGB Percent 86.7, 84.7, 6.3 rgb(86.7%,84.7%,6.3%)
CMYK 0, 2, 93, 13
HSL 58.5°, 86.5, 46.5 hsl(58.5,86.5%,46.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 58.5°, 92.8, 86.7
Web Safe cccc00 #cccc00
CIE-LAB 84.237, -16.746, 82.362
XYZ 54.468, 64.522, 10.075
xyY 0.422, 0.5, 64.522
CIE-LCH 84.237, 84.047, 101.493
CIE-LUV 84.237, 10.031, 91.312
Hunter-Lab 80.326, -19.531, 48.791
Binary 11011101, 11011000, 00010000

Shades and Tints of #ddd810

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fefdee is the lightest one.
